Output 31e2589872e19e9cdfdbc7e0f4bfeada5d751d51ccc4c3fe4babdcffcab9bc25:0

value
6325031
script pubkey
OP_0 OP_PUSHBYTES_20 6cb751945362d1f16e4e1c16ee3055263d241f9c
address
bc1qdjm4r9znvtglzmjwrstwuvz4yc7jg8uujc9cqw
transaction
31e2589872e19e9cdfdbc7e0f4bfeada5d751d51ccc4c3fe4babdcffcab9bc25
confirmations
70956
spent
true